In today’s data-driven world, the ability to design and manage databases collaboratively is a critical skill set. The Advanced Certificate in Collaborative Database Design and Management is a specialized program designed to equip professionals with the essential knowledge and practical skills needed to excel in this field. Whether you are a budding data professional or looking to advance your career, understanding the core skills and best practices associated with this certificate can be invaluable.
Essential Skills for Collaborative Database Design and Management
# 1. Understanding Database Fundamentals
Before diving into advanced topics, it’s crucial to have a solid understanding of database fundamentals. This includes knowledge of relational databases, SQL (Structured Query Language), and database design principles. These skills are the building blocks that form the foundation of any database management system.
# 2. Mastering SQL and Query Optimization
SQL is the backbone of database management. You should be proficient in writing efficient and optimized SQL queries. This involves understanding how to use JOINs, subqueries, and aggregate functions effectively. Additionally, learning about indexing, query execution plans, and performance tuning can significantly boost your database management capabilities.
# 3. Collaborative Tools and Techniques
In a collaborative environment, effective communication and tool usage are key. Familiarity with popular database management tools such as MySQL Workbench, Microsoft SQL Server Management Studio, or Oracle SQL Developer is essential. Understanding version control systems like Git, and collaboration platforms like GitHub or Bitbucket can also enhance your ability to work efficiently in teams.
Best Practices for Collaborative Database Design and Management
# 1. Embracing Agile Methodologies
Agile methodologies, such as Scrum or Kanban, can be highly effective in a collaborative database environment. These methodologies emphasize iterative development, continuous feedback, and adaptability. Applying agile practices can help streamline project management, improve communication, and ensure that the database design and management process aligns with business requirements.
# 2. Data Security and Privacy
Data security and privacy are paramount. You should be well-versed in implementing security measures such as role-based access control, encryption, and data masking. Additionally, understanding compliance regulations like GDPR and HIPAA is crucial to ensure that your database management practices meet legal and ethical standards.
# 3. Continuous Learning and Adaptation
The field of database design and management is constantly evolving. Staying updated with the latest trends, technologies, and best practices is essential. This includes following industry blogs, attending webinars, and participating in professional forums. Continuous learning can help you remain competitive and adapt to new challenges in the field.
Career Opportunities in Collaborative Database Design and Management
# 1. Database Administrator (DBA)
As a Database Administrator, you will be responsible for managing and maintaining the integrity, security, and performance of the database. This role involves tasks such as data backup and recovery, performance optimization, and ensuring compliance with data regulations.
# 2. Data Analyst
Data analysts use databases to extract meaningful insights from large datasets. This role requires a strong understanding of data querying, statistical analysis, and data visualization. As a data analyst, you can work in various industries, including finance, healthcare, and technology.
# 3. Data Engineer
Data engineers design and build the infrastructure needed to store, process, and analyze large volumes of data. This role involves working with big data technologies such as Hadoop, Spark, and NoSQL databases. Data engineers play a crucial role in modern data-driven organizations.
# 4. DevOps Engineer
In a collaborative environment, DevOps engineers bridge the gap between software development and operations. They work on automating database deployment, configuration, and monitoring. This role requires a strong understanding of both database management and software development practices.
Conclusion
The Advanced Certificate in Collaborative Database Design and Management is a valuable credential that can open up a world of opportunities in the dynamic field of data management